Why do official inflation reports feel so disconnected from the reality of your balance sheet? Small business owners are falling victim to the “myth of the macro,” benchmarking against a national average that ignores the brutal, hyper-localized cost spikes in their own supply chains. This leads to the illusion of “phantom profits,” where your P&L looks healthy even as your cash flow is silently bleeding out. This book dismantles the flawed logic of traditional business theory in an inflationary age. Through incisive case studies—from a lobster truck in Austin to the global strategy of the WD-40 Company—it reveals how successful operators survive. They don't just raise prices; they re-engineer their value proposition, accept the permanence of new cost floors for labor and materials, and communicate with customers transparently. Author Theodore Wynn provides a clear-eyed playbook for navigating this treacherous new economic landscape. Discover the Zero-Hope Budgeting framework to stress-test your business model and learn how to out-innovate your supply chain, turning a period of crisis into a catalyst for building a more resilient, profitable company.
